China becomes the hot destination for Australian students
By Stella on 2016-08-19

Tom Williams, an Australian boy who likes to tell jokes on the internet. After graduating from University of Western Australia in 2010, he came to Renmin University of China for chinese language learning. After that, he studied in Peking University in International relations and law.

 

“Chinese people are enthusiastic and helpful, except the fog and haze, I love China.” Williams said to the reporter. Now he is working in Shanghai, after graduation, he stayed in China and set up an English-training institute with several friends.

 

Nowadays, there are more and more foreign students like Williams who choose to work in China. Australia government also supports students to study in China, “China is the second biggest country for Australian students to study, America being the first one.
